I have CProducts mags in 5.56, 6.5 Grendel, and 7.62x39. The 5.56 mags are both aluminum and stainless steel, in 20 and 30 round capacities. My observation has been that the aluminum magazines have been fine, but the steel ones are the ones you are going to find out of spec. That isn't to say all of them are. All the ones I have now are great, and work as well as any magazine out there, but I had to send a few back for exchange back when I bought them a few years ago. I like their stainless steel mags, especially the older ones with the Marlube finish. If the mags with the rifle you are looking at have all been proved out, you will be OK. The quality of the mags depend somewhat on when they were made. Whenever CProducts came out with something new, there was usually a period of time before they got things sorted out.

Apparently they had some problems years ago with the 5.56. There were delivery issues when they were sold and became ASC. I really haven't heard of any problems with anything made after about '08.

C Products had problems with some of their earlier Green followers.
Once they changed over to Mag Pull Grey or Orange anti tilt followers there were no more issues.
 
Their stainless, anti tilt, military/LE mags are superb. They don't advertise them so they're only available through mil/LE distributors like Blue Star Police Supply in Denver.
